    Default What To Expect And Where To Go From Here

    Well I'll start with the basic info.

    State: Colorado
    Age:22
    Value of stolen goods: $177
    College Student

    Well this morning I was at a local store picking up some goods for my employer. I wandered a bit while getting the supplies and noticed a couple of items that I needed. Just a few tools that I had been stolen from my shop a few months back and I hadn’t had the money to replace yet.
    In a lapse blank in judgment I took a few and pocketed them. I wish I could tell you what I was thinking, needless to say I'm an idiot. I have never done anything like this in my life. My record is as cleans as a whistle. I'm not sure what I was thinking this morning. So I went and paid for the goods that I had been getting for my employer (I paid with a company card for those) and left.
    Well I was approached as I left and asked about the items. They in fact knew exactly what the items were. Took me to a room blah blah blah, same as every other post on this board. Police were called. I cooperated to the best of my ability, yes sirs and all that, did the best I could. Ticket was written for a court summons at the end of next month. I was banned from the store for a year and signed a form that said if I came on the property again I could be arrested for trespassing. I as well said that I would pay the Civil restitution to the store for $200. So far everything is perfectly clear to me.

    The police officer said that I would most likely be given a diversion, or something like that. Which is exactly what I want. I mean seriously, I am guilty, its just so dumb, this is totally out of character for me. I would love to keep this off my record. So where do I go from here. I cant afford an attorney (if I could I would have simply paid for the goods in the first place). But I am pretty sure that a diversion is the way I want to go. So when I go to court for my summons should I request a public defender, or will... well I just dont know.
    I'm not sure what to expect at all when I go to court. Will I simply talk to a Judge and we will work this stuff out, or will I have to talk to a City Attorney before talking to the Judge...

    Help me out here folks, I'm scared and confused. The more I understand about whats going to happen the better I feel.
